3. Setup

3.1 Attaching the TV Stand

  1. Place the TV face down on a soft, clean surface to prevent screen damage.
  2. Align each stand piece with the corresponding slots on the bottom of the TV.
  3. Secure the stands using the provided screws. Ensure they are tightened firmly.
Close-up view of the TV stand attached to the television

Figure 3.1: Attaching the TV Stand

3.2 Connecting External Devices

Your Toshiba Fire TV offers multiple ports for connecting various devices. Refer to the back panel for port locations.

Back view of the Toshiba TV showing various input ports

Figure 3.2: TV Back Panel with Ports

  • HDMI Ports: Connect Blu-ray players, gaming consoles, cable/satellite boxes.
  • USB Ports: For connecting USB drives for media playback.
  • Ethernet Port: For a wired internet connection.
  • Antenna/Cable Input: For connecting an antenna or cable TV.

3.3 Initial Power-On and Fire TV Setup

  1. Connect the power cord to the TV and then to a power outlet.
  2. Press the power button on the TV or the Alexa Voice Remote to turn on the TV.
  3.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the initial setup, including connecting to your Wi-Fi network and signing in to your Amazon account.

6. Maintenance

6.1 Cleaning Your TV

  • Always unplug the TV before cleaning.
  •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e the screen and cabinet. For stubborn marks, lightly dampen the cloth with water or a mild, non-abrasive cleaner specifically designed for electronics.
  • Avoid using alcohol, benzene, thinners, or other volatile substances, as they may damage the TV.

6.2 Software Updates

Your Fire TV will periodically check for and install software updates automatically when connected to the internet. Ensure your TV remains connected to the internet for optimal performance and access to the latest features.

7.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your TV, refer to the following common solutions:

ProblemPossible Solution
No PowerCheck if the power cord is securely plugged into the TV and the outlet. Try a different outlet.
No Picture/SoundVerify correct input source. Check cable connections to external devices. Restart the TV.
Remote Not RespondingReplace batteries. Ensure no obstructions between remote and TV. Re-pair the remote if necessary.
Network Connection IssuesRestart your router/modem. Check Wi-Fi password. Try a wired Ethernet connection.
Apps Not LoadingCheck internet connection. Clear app cache/data in TV settings. Reinstall the app.

For more complex issues, please refer to the online support resources or contact Toshiba customer service.

8. Specifications

Key technical specifications for the Toshiba 75C350LU TV:

FeatureDetail
Screen Size75 Inches (191 cm diagonal)
Display TechnologyLED
Resolution4K UHD (3840 x 2160)
Refresh Rate60 Hz
Aspect Ratio16:9
Item Weight24.9 pounds
Product Dimensions (DxWxH)3.3"D x 66"W x 37.8"H
Special FeatureApple Airplay
Connectivity TechnologyWi-Fi
